À propos de cet hébergement
Riverside Cabin & Nature Trails
Enjoy our 160 acres in a private natural setting. Owls, trout, heron, osprey, mergansers and the occasional loon will add to your stay. There are over 4 miles of private trails for hiking along the river and in the woods. Kayaks & fishing poles provided.
Enjoy a romantic riverside fire-pit, professional massage table & new Finnish wood fired sauna. We sanitize everything 110% before your arrival and offer self check in.
We celebrate diversity and welcome people from all communities.
Our property was fully renovated in spring and
summer 2018. It is very clean and supplied with electric power from a new solar and battery storage system with automatic generator back up. The cabin’s running water comes from an artesian well located behind the camp. Hot water for bathing and washing is supplied by an energy efficient on demand hot water heater. Refrigeration and heat are supplied by modern propane appliances. Cooking is on a replica vintage propane stove with a griddle. The interior is decorated with a flair for Adirondack style and all the comforts of home. There is a bathroom,
kitchen, dining and living room, large deck open to the forest and a riverside screened in porch. The deck offers ample seating and there is a charcoal grill near the firepit. The living room has a very comfortable futon couch which sleeps two people. The screened riverside porch is just a few feet from the meandering river and is equipped with a cedar love seat that can easily be transformed into a very comfortable double bed for those who would enjoy sleeping on a private screened porch close to nature. There is also a loft with a double brass bed with a new comfy mattress that sleeps two. You will be able to access Wi-Fi via star link at the cabin.
***Please note that the stairs to the loft are steep and not for young children or those with mobility problems!***
Please request a safety gate if traveling with toddlers.
Setting:
The cabin is located in the northwest part of the Adirondack Park. We are on the St. Lawrence County recreational trail system down a 1/2 mile long private woods road passable by car.
Enjoy our 160 acre parcel in a perfectly private setting with many interesting birds, trees, mosses, ferns, mushrooms and river creatures like beaver, trout and otter. There is over 4 miles of private trails for hiking, skiing, or snow-shoeing along the river and with loops into the woods. We also offer you a lovely firepit near the cabin stocked with firewood and surrounded by comfortable Adirondack gliding chairs. There
Is also a charcoal grill with all grilling supplies you will need. With Potsdam only 15 miles away you have the best of both the civilized and the natural world when staying at our cabin.
We look forward to hosting guests who will enjoy the natural solitude, privacy and esthetic comforts of the cabin, river and beautiful forest trails on our tranquil 160 acre property.
You will have access to over 4 miles of trails on the property and our river tram to access our private island and amazing swim spot on a bend in the river. Partial list of the many activities you can enjoy during your stay with us:
- hiking
- mountain biking
- cycling
- kayaking
- canoeing
- birding
- swimming in our wild flowing pristine river
- star gazing
- snowshoeing
- cross-country skiing
- leaf peeping
- campfires around the fire-pit
- New wood fired Finnish Steam Sauna completed in October 2019
Though you are assured complete privacy during your stay, your hosts Sandy and Lou Maine are only a call away in case you need anything. Don’t be surprised if some of Sandy’s homemade bread or cookies end up being handed to you upon check in !
Beautiful undiscovered Sylvan Falls is a twin waterfalls just a mile away.
If you love our living rooms hand made wool braided rug book a tour with Helen Condon’s Adirondack Rug Braiding Studio just a few miles away. It’s amazing!
Other local favorites are The Birchbark Book Store... over 50,000 used books and Adirondack Fragrance Farm Factory Outlet Store. Tour your host Sandy’s body care and natural Adirondack Perfume and Cologne production facility and outlet store.
Due to our remote location you will need a car to get around.
